Andrew Pickens Butler died at Benton, Louisiana Oct. 18, of Pneumonia. Captain A. P. Butler aged 60
years.
Capt. Butler being a son of Governor Pierce M. Butler of South Carolina. The renowned Colonel of the famous Palmetto Regiment, who added luster and greatness to the name, by the heroism he displayed upon the battlefields of Mexico. He fell
mortally wounded in the battle of Cherubusco Aug. 20, 1847. Gov. Pierce M. Butlers son Major Loudon Butler of the 19 Louisiana was killed in the
Civil War.
Capt. Andrew Picks Butler married Oct. 2, 1862 at Edgefield South Carolina Miss Maria Burt the sweetheart of his life. he received the appointment of Aide De Camp to General John Dunovant of South Carolina with the rank of
Captian.
